Montana lawmakers share their thoughts on Trump’s Congressional Address


Montana’s U.S. Congressional delegation, including U.S. Sen. Tim Sheehy, U.S. Sen. Steve Daines, and U.S. Rep. Ryan Zinke, have issued statements in response to President Donald Trump’s Joint Address to Congress. Sheehy praised the Trump administration’s efforts in securing borders, unleashing American energy, and rebuilding the military, while criticizing Democrats for not celebrating America’s wins. Daines highlighted President Trump’s achievements in securing the border, boosting energy production, and protecting national security. Zinke commended the administration for progress made in the first 42 days, including addressing the crisis at the southern border, rooting out waste and fraud, and bringing hostages home.
All three politicians expressed their commitment to working with President Trump to fulfill promises to the people of Montana, restore American greatness, and ensure the government works for the people. The statements reflect strong support for the president and his agenda within Montana’s Congressional delegation.
